Side-by-Side Cost Comparison

Care TypeScottsdale, AZSpringfield, ILNational Avg
Nursing Home (Private)$10,368/mo$6,848/mo$9,514/mo
Assisted Living$5,234/mo$4,550/mo$4,612/mo
Home Health Aide$31.41/hr$24.91/hr$25.82/hr
Adult Day Care$2,016/mo$1,581/mo$1,692/mo

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Scottsdale or Springfield cheaper for senior care?
Springfield, IL is cheaper for nursing home care at $6,848/mo vs $10,368/mo in Scottsdale, AZ — a difference of $3,520/mo.
What does assisted living cost in Scottsdale vs Springfield?
Assisted living in Scottsdale, AZ costs $5,234/mo. In Springfield, IL it costs $4,550/mo. The national average is $4,612/mo.
What is the home health aide rate in Scottsdale vs Springfield?
Home health aides in Scottsdale, AZ charge $31.41/hr. In Springfield, IL the rate is $24.91/hr.
How do Scottsdale senior care costs compare to the national average?
The national average nursing home cost is $9,514/mo. Scottsdale, AZ at $10,368/mo is above average. Springfield, IL at $6,848/mo is below average.
